A New York cancer center appears on list for second consecutive year, based on anonymous employee surveys
Roswell Park Comprehensive Cancer Center has again been named by Forbes to America’s Best Employers for Women 2025.
Over 140,000 women working for companies employing at least 1,000 people were independently surveyed to determine this year’s list. More than four million employer evaluations were also considered.

From the world’s first chemotherapy research to the PSA prostate cancer biomarker, Roswell Park Comprehensive Cancer Center generates innovations that shape how cancer is detected, treated and prevented worldwide. Driven to eliminate cancer’s grip on humanity, the Roswell Park team of 4,000 makes compassionate, patient-centered cancer care and services accessible across New York State and beyond. Founded in 1898, Roswell Park was among the first three cancer centers nationwide to become a National Cancer Institute-designated comprehensive cancer center and is the only one to hold this designation in Upstate New York.
